Some notes about the recent Aquarius edits

Hi there,

When adding the same reference multiple times, you can use name="refname" to assign the same references multiple times. It looks much cleaner and requires less work on your end too, though adding the same reference multiple times is not necessary if you list them under a single bullet point (as done on the Aquarius article). It would look like this:<ref name="austin powers">[reference here]</ref> Which can then be put in other places by typing <ref name="austin powers"/>.

It is also not necessary to specify 'this map' or 'on Aquarius' (both on the map article and on the strategy article), as it is obvious the map is being talked about.

Well, before you move the costume map to mainspace or even start creating one in your sandbox, you should first check out Team Fortress Wiki:Community topics notability assessment project/Custom map assessments to see if your map is deemed notable enough. If your map isn't notable, it will simply be dead on arrival (the mods are gona delete it). In this case, Panamint and the others are contest winners/participants which automatically makes them notable enough to be created.
After that check if you meet all the criteria on Help:Style guide/Maps, namely if the author, version, and download link are provided.
Once you've checked that out, its as simple as clicking the more button to the right of view history and selecting move. From there remove the "User:Fisherboy800" prefix (so it only leaves Panamint) and click move one final time. You should also add Template:Custom map if you haven't in order to apply the appropriate category (Although I see you already did that). Also make sure to move any files/templates that are still in your user space and are on the map article by doing the same thing (clicking move on them and removing the user prefix). I think this nicely covers everything.
